Description
Occupying the entire top floor of an elegant and contemporary West End development, this exceptional penthouse at 29 Winton Drive offers an enviable combination of exclusivity, privacy and beautifully balanced accommodation. Accessed via the communal lift, which opens onto a private landing serving only this residence, the apartment enjoys a uniquely peaceful and self contained position within the building.
The development is attractively designed, blending crisp rendered elevations with sandstone detailing and striking zinc clad roof forms. Set behind mature communal gardens, its upper level is distinguished by deep dormer windows and full height glazing that bring an abundance of natural light into the penthouse.
Extending to around 1,401 sq ft, the accommodation is centred around a magnificent open plan living, dining and kitchen area. This expansive space is flooded with daylight from multiple dormers and a full wall of floor to ceiling glazed doors, each opening to Juliet balconies that frame open rooftop and treetop views, increasing the sense of scale and creating a strong connection with the outdoors without compromising privacy.
The living area offers superb flexibility, flowing into a generous dining zone positioned within a bright windowed recess. The contemporary kitchen combines contrasting cabinetry with quartz surfaces and bold turquoise tiling, along with a practical peninsula that provides both preparation space and informal seating. The glazing and Juliet balcony at this end of the room ensure the kitchen enjoys excellent light and far reaching outlooks.
There are three well proportioned double bedrooms, arranged thoughtfully for comfort. The principal suite benefits from fitted wardrobes, dual aspect windows and a stylish en suite shower room. The second bedroom, also en suite, features excellent storage and natural light, while the third bedroom is ideal as a guest room, home office or further double bedroom, again enhanced by twin velux windows. A beautifully appointed main bathroom, complete with a feature bathtub, serves the remaining accommodation.
Throughout, the interior feels bright, uplifting and well maintained, with architectural angles created by the roofline adding both interest and character. The apartment is further complemented by private allocated parking, ensuring day to day convenience in this ever popular location.
With lift access to a sole occupancy top floor, expansive open plan living, Juliet balconies capturing attractive open views and beautifully proportioned accommodation, this outstanding penthouse represents one of the West End’s most exclusive and desirable modern homes
Location
The Penthouse at 29 Winton Drive occupies an exceptional position within Kelvinside, one of Glasgow’s most prestigious and tranquil residential districts, set in the heart of the city’s celebrated West End. This highly desirable area is characterised by its leafy avenues, handsome period architecture and close proximity to some of Glasgow’s finest amenities.
The property enjoys a quietly exclusive setting just off Cleveden Road and Kirklee Road, placing it within easy reach of the vibrant centres of Hyndland Road, Great Western Road, and Byres Road, all renowned for their diverse selection of cafés, restaurants, boutique shops and specialist delicatessens.
Green space is a hallmark of the West End, and residents benefit from excellent access to the Botanic Gardens, offering scenic riverside walks along the Kelvin and beautifully maintained parkland.
Kelvinside is exceptionally well served for education, with a number of high performing public and private schools in the vicinity, including the highly regarded Kelvinside Academy.
Transport links are superb: regular bus services operate along Cleveden Road, Great Western Road, and Hyndland Road, and nearby rail stations at Kelvindale and Hyndland provide convenient access across the city. Road connections offer swift routes to the City Centre, Glasgow International Airport, and the wider motorway network.
